The mechanism for feeding the previously printed multicolor cover and center pa e insert sheets one at a time from the pile to thefolding cylinder 22. to be assembled together withlthe groupslof the previously printed sheets from the pressis as follows. A sheet feeding device 34 of any desired in position to feed the combined cover'and center page insert sheets one at a time from the pile 35 between rollers 36, 37; from thence the sheets are passed down between guides 38, 39, into engagement with a movable stop 40 located adjacent to the sheet feeding cylinder 41. This cylinder 41 is provided with a set of grippers 42 arranged to engage the advance edges of the sheets as they come from between the guides 38, 39, and deliver the same one by one to the set of grippers 24 'on the folding cylinder 22 at the required times. 7

The operation of the machine as-herein described is as follows. The multicolor cover and center page insert sheets are fed one by one between the rollers I36. 37, and from thence between the guides 31), to the stop 10. The grippers 5L2 are operated as hereinbefore described for causing them to grip the advance edge of the sheet while the cylinder =11. is rotated at a very slow speed owing to the irregular geared connection (38, 69 with the shaft of the folding cylinder 22. The
stop 40 is then swung down out ofthe way der all makes one revolution for each sheetfed and because of the retarding and acceleration of the cylinder an absolute sheet register of the cover and center page insert sheet with the assembled groups of sheets cut. and fed from the press is insured.
The grippers 24. on the cylinder 22 bring the combined cover and center page insert sheet into position to be folded with two groups of previously printed sheets from the As the printed web comes from the press it is slit into a plurality of webs and then assembled and fed down between the cutters 17 and 18. The movements of these cutters are so arranged that only one combined cover and center page insert sheet is supplied for each two groups of assembled sheets that are cut from the main webs. The folding cylinder 21 and its set of grippers 23 are so timed that the grippers 23 will engage the advance edges of each alternate group of assembled sheets from the press so that one group of assembled sheets will be carried around the cylinder 21 at the proper time to meet the next.- succeeding group of sheets, each succeeding group will be fed with its advance edges free, down between the cylinders 21 and 22 outside of the combined cover and center page insert on the cylinder 22. The
two groups of sheets and the combined cover and center page insertsl'icet are folded together by the operation of the folding mechanism 25. 26, the grippers 23 and 24 having been opened. After the asstanhled grbups of sheets from the press and the combined folded once, a second fold is imparted thereto and the same transferred to the delivery cylinder 27 by the cooperation of the folding blade 29 and floating folding jaw 28. It-is to be understood that the float, ing folding jaw 26 is opened at the proper time to release the sheets from the cylinder 22. After the sheets have received their second fold, theyare delivered between the carrying tapes 30, 31 and from thence carried to any suitable delivery device 33.
